Developer of debugging tools for RISC-V
Уровень дохода не указанТребуемый опыт работы: 3–6 лет
Полная занятость, полный день
Москва
YADRO — это российская технологическая компания, объединяющая направления разработки и производства вычислительных платформ, систем обработки и хранения данных, телекоммуникационного и сетевого оборудования, клиентских устройств, микропроцессорных ядер и fabless-производство микропроцессоров.
The Software Development Department is part of the YADRO Semiconductor division and develops software for creating systems based on RISC-V, including compilers, programming and debugging tools, SW design tools, modeling and simulation, verification and performance analysis. The Department develops RISC-V standards and a software ecosystem, including the bootloaders and operating systems, high-performance libraries and other components for use in client and mobile devices, server and telecommunications equipment.
We are active member of conferences and working groups on RISC-V standardization and open-source projects, the open-source core SCR1 is published under permissive license became one of the most popular RISC-V processor GitHub projects.
Responsibilities:
Development of source-level debugging and baremetal tools like GDB, LLDB, OpenOCD.
Required qualifications:
- Good knowledge of C++
- Good knowledge of modern operating systems
- Experience with Linux and baremetal development environments
Advantage:
- RISC-V instruction set architecture (others ISA OK too, e.g. ARM, x86, VLIW etc.)
- Hardware simulation models
- Software development for bare metal or real-time OS
- LLVM compiler infrastructure
We offer:
- Become a part of the global process of transformation of microelectronics and create the software ecosystem of RISC-V;
- Hybrid or remote format: you can work in a comfortable loft-office in Moscow (Trekhgornaya Manufactory) or Saint Petersburg (Polustrovo), or Nizhny Novgorod (Belinskogo str.) remotely from home, including another city;
- Possibility to choose a convenient start and end of the working day;
- Competitive salary level (ready to appreciate your knowledge and experience) + performance bonuses;
- Training/certification by the company (according to the agreed plan);
- Ability to grow horizontally and vertically, and depending on results and interests to move between projects and teams;
- Voluntary medical insurance from the start day.
ООО "КНС ГРУПП" представляет бренд YADRO
А ещё
Программу поддержки инновацийпремии за регистрацию патентов, создание результатов интеллектуальной деятельности
Поддержку
в личных
вопросах консультации юристов, психологов, экспертов по ЗОЖ и управлению финансами
Обучение
и развитиеучебный портал с курсами и лекциями от экспертов, английский, участие в топовых конференциях
Заботу
о здоровьеДМС с первых дней работы, льготные условия страхования близких
Лекторий
с выдающимися
экспертамиинженерами, учеными и исследователями
Открытое
общение регулярные онлайн-встречи всей команды YADRO
Ключевые навыки
- baremetal development
- x86 ISA
- ARM ISA
- VLIW ISA
- RISC-V ISA
- LLVM
- Linux kernel
- GDB
- LLDB
- OpenOCD
- Английский — B1 — Средний
Задайте вопрос работодателю
Где располагается место работы?Какой график работы?Вакансия открыта?Какая оплата труда?Как с вами связаться?Другой вопрос
Вакансия опубликована 4 июня 2024 в Москве
Код вакансии SYNT-Dbg
Отзывы о компании
Что говорят сотрудники
Похожие вакансии в этой компании
Похожие вакансии
Embedded-разработчик
от 150 000 ₽C++ разработчик (Embedded)
от 200 000 ₽Программист C/C++ embedded Linux
170 000 – 250 000 ₽Москва